What is it about?

Under the right conditions, lead can be removed from copper metallurgy slag with great efficiency using ascorbic acid. At the same time, the leaching solution removes the copper and iron contained in this material to a small extent.

Featured Image

Why is it important?

The proposed hydrometallurgical method can successfully replace the currently used pyrometallurgical process, which is economically and ecologically costly.
